Tomato truck crashes near Vacaville, swamp Interstate 80: NPR

A truck full of tomatoes crashed Monday after a collision near Vacaville, California, and its payload spilled over several lanes of Highway 80 in Northern California. Crews cleared eastbound lanes but one westbound lane remained closed six hours after the collision, the CHP said.

Some California drivers were taken by surprise as they commuted to work Monday morning after a truck crashed into the median divider on Interstate 80 between San Francisco and Sacramento, California, damaging several lane with quickly crushed tomatoes.

Sacramento’s KTVU television reported that the crash happened around 5 a.m. local time near Vacaville, caused heavy traffic but no one was injured. It took state Department of Transportation workers several hours to clear and reopen all lanes on the highway, the California Highway Patrol said.
